About the role
We are looking for a Corporate Property Coordinator to join the growing team on a permanent, full time basis.
An Elders' Corporate Property Coordinator works with key stakeholders from across the business to support the relocation of a branch to a new premises, maintain central data registries relating to Elders' property portfolio and help drive upgrades to Elders' sites to ensure a sustainable workplace.
This is a broad role with variety and exposure across an interesting, horizontally integrated business, giving you the opportunity to learn and deliver positive change in different areas of the business, at a variety of levels.
Your skills will help the business elevate performance and customer service and with the backing of the Elders network, you will be supported to learn and grow your career.
